Sprache und Denken โ€”formt deine Sprache deine Wahrnehmung?

Die #SapirWhorf-Hypothese:umstritten, aber nicht tot. Die starke Version ist widerlegt โ€” die schwache hat empirische Belege. Sprecher mit reichhaltigerem Farbvokabular verarbeiten visuelle Unterschiede schneller. Absolute Richtungssprachen formen das rรคumliche Denken anders.

Sprache erschafft die Wirklichkeit nichtโ€”aber sie filtert sie.
